As far as I can tell, the required property in the OpenAPI spec can be used to specify that an entire multipart/form-data part is required, but it cannot be used to indicate whether the filename directive is required.
This would be pretty useful since some multipart/form-data endpoints require the filename directive while others do not. If OpenAPI allowed specifying those semantics, then that could be used in various generators that consume OpenAPI (e.g. an SDK generator could check whether the end-user supplied a filename if it's required).
